Abstract
Shading device is important to save the building cooling load. Shadinge performance can be required differently as the characteristics of the local climate. Especially, using movable shading device is required for the locations with four clear seasons. In this paper, we studied the basic formula of the heat gain through fenestration systems containing shading device. Then, we analysed the relationship between climate factors and the shading and fenestration performance factors. And we derived an equation of evaluating building shading performance. We made an evaluation of shading performance for louvered sun screen according to the building orientation.
